What is the difference between meeting copilot and interview copilot that actually helps during interviews?
Most AI meeting tools like Otter.ai and Jamie focus on transcripts and summaries after you hang up. That’s useful for review, but it doesn’t fix an answer while you’re in the middle of giving it. An AI interview copilot is built for the live moment: it shows transcription, detect interviewer’s questions, and offers context-aware guidance based on your resume, the job description, and the company’s values. You still answer in your own voice—the copilot helps you highlight your best knowledge under pressure.

What type of interview format does AI interview copilot support?
An AI interview copilot isn’t just for one kind of interview — it’s built to adapt across formats. It listens, identifies what kind of conversation you’re in, and tailors the guidance accordingly.
Behavioral interviews: Helps you stay structured with frameworks like STAR or SOAR, reminding you to share a clear story — what happened, what you did, and what impact it had.
Technical interviews: Keeps you focused on explaining your reasoning out loud, walking through trade-offs, performance considerations, and clean architecture flow.
Live coding rounds: Prompts you to restate the problem, test your logic, and talk through your approach so you sound thoughtful and composed while coding.
Product or case interviews: Helps you outline hypotheses, metrics, and next steps clearly, so you sound analytical rather than scattered.
Online assessments: Works quietly beside platforms like HackerRank or CodeSignal, giving you space to take notes, timebox, and recall key formulas or methods without breaking concentration.
Industry or domain knowledge: Surfaces quick reminders and frameworks specific to your field—like marketing funnels, financial ratios, or compliance principles—so you can show real-world understanding, not just textbook answers.
